Transaction 7cf60c9686bc1198b47026232bd9d3fb24bd281e0884f053c08577b9a7dea304
1 Input
1 Output
-
7cf60c9686bc1198b47026232bd9d3fb24bd281e0884f053c08577b9a7dea304:0
- value
- 64078
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8dacff6065d8305ebbcc00d58be579a665657264 OP_EQUAL
- address
- 3Ec8Sg1SfnfETyfkQoQ3yHon2oW5krbJUA